Facebook Building a 'War Room' to Block Election Meddling
The demons of the Cambridge Analytica scandal continue to haunt Facebook, and since and then, the company has taken preemptive steps such as partnering with Atlantic Council to tackle ballot meddling and removing suspicious accounts to increasing ad transparency. The next footstep in Facebook's cause against election interference is the construction of a physical 'war room', that would human action as Facebook's central control heart to detect and counter any attempt at intervention in elections.
In an interview with NBC News, Production Managing director of Facebook's Civic Engagement division, Samidh Chakrabarti, revealed the details of a designated 'war room' at the company'southward Menlo Park headquarters, that will become the base of Facebook's operations confronting any 'nefarious activity' in the lead-up to the 2018 Usa midterm elections.
"We know nosotros take to be ready for anything that happens. And then that's why we've been building this war room, a physical state of war room [with] people across the company, of all different disciplines, who are there. Then, as we find problems that may come upwards in the hours leading up to the election, we tin can take quick and decisive action", Chakrabarti said when asked about the company's 'situation room'.
The war room resembles a reckoner lab where experts in artificial intelligence, data analytics, social media trend monitoring, etc. volition work in tandem to place whatsoever suspicious activity, and take 'quick and decisive action'.
The team'southward core objective would be to identify any trace of interference meant to meddle in elections, and accordingly eliminate such posts and content from the social media platform by blocking accounts, taking downward pages and preventing the spread of disinformation and political propaganda material. Chakrabarti added that Facebook has increased the strength of its safe and security team from 10,000 to 20,000 members in a year and is 'laser-focused' on neutralizing whatsoever attempts to abuse its platform for meddling in elections.
